My name is Kayla, I am Rec therapy student at Dalhousie university. Outside of school I am active volunteer with Scouts Canada, sing in a community choir and help facilitate reconciliation workshops for youth.

This year, I have been selected by Canadian Voice of Women for Peace to attend the United Nations Commission on the Status of Women (CSW62) March 12-13 2018, in New York City.

This is a very large deal for me, as I have never been selected to represent Canada on such a large scale, and as you can imagine I am very excited.

I am Aboriginal, Mi'kmaq to be exact, so I am honored to be able to bring diverse voice. Especially since this years Commission theme is "Empowering Rural Women and Girls". I hope to be able to share my views, advocate for many issues which affect Canadians and hit close to home; Aboriginal rights, living conditions on reservation, mental health systems, just to name a few.
